Git入门指南
段落一:什么是Git
Git是一种分布式版本控制系统,用于跟踪文件的变化并协调多人协作开发。它可以记录文件的修改历史,方便团队成员之间的合作和代码的管理。Git的分布式特性使得每个开发者都可以拥有完整的代码仓库,并且可以离线工作。
段落二:安装Git
1. 在Windows上安装Git:可以从Git官方网站下载Git的Windows安装程序,并按照安装向导进行安装。
2. 在Mac上安装Git:可以通过Homebrew或MacPorts等包管理器安装Git,也可以从Git官方网站下载安装程序进行安装。
3. 在Linux上安装Git:可以使用系统自带的包管理器安装Git,例如在Ubuntu上可以使用apt-get命令进行安装。
段落三:Git的基本概念
1. 仓库(Repository):Git用来存储项目代码和历史记录的地方,可以理解为一个文件夹。
2. 提交(Commit):Git中的提交是指将文件的修改保存到仓库中,每个提交都有一个唯一的标识符。
3. 分支(Branch):Git允许在同一个仓库中创建多个分支,每个分支都可以独立进行开发,最后再将分支合并到主分支上。
4. 远程仓库(Remote Repository):Git允许将本地仓库与远程仓库进行同步,便于多人协作开发。
段落四:Git的基本操作
1. 初始化仓库:使用git init命令在当前目录下创建一个新的Git仓库。
2. 添加文件:使用git add命令将文件添加到Git的暂存区。
3. 提交文件:使用git commit命令将暂存区的文件提交到仓库中。
4. 查看修改历史:使用git log命令可以查看仓库中的提交历史。
5. 创建分支:使用git branch命令可以创建一个新的分支。
6. 切换分支:使用git checkout命令可以切换到指定的分支。
7. 合并分支:使用git merge命令可以将指定分支的修改合并到当前分支。
段落五:远程仓库的使用
1. 添加远程仓库:使用git remote add命令可以将远程仓库添加到本地仓库中。
2. 克隆远程仓库:使用git clone命令可以将远程仓库克隆到本地。
3. 拉取远程仓库:使用git pull命令可以将远程仓库的修改拉取到本地。
4. 推送到远程仓库:使用git push命令可以将本地仓库的修改推送到远程仓库。
段落六:解决冲突
1. 冲突的产生:当多个开发者在同一文件的同一行进行修改时,就会产生冲突。
2. 解决冲突:可以使用git status命令查看冲突的文件,然后手动修改文件解决冲突,再提交修改。
段落七:常用的Git命令
1. git status:查看当前仓库的状态。
2. git diff:查看文件的修改内容。
3. git branch:查看分支列表。
4. git checkout:切换分支。
5. git merge:合并分支。
6. git remote:查看远程仓库。
7. git push:推送本地修改到远程仓库。
希望你能够对Git有一个基本的了解,开始使用Git进行版本控制和团队协作开发。Git是一个强大而灵活的工具,可以大大提高开发效率和代码管理的便利性。